C/A code cross-correlation at a high doppler offset

PROJECT TITLE :

C/A code cross-correlation at a high doppler offset

ABSTRACT:

C/A code cross-correlation affects signal acquisition and tracking in world positioning system (GPS) receivers. This paper investigates the cross-correlation-induced tracking errors, which will be substantial when the two Doppler frequencies are apart by an integer variety of kilohertz. Carrier smoothing is a good mitigation against the pseudorange errors, although the residual could still be significant if a short smoothing time constant is employed.
